Tag: test automation best practices

June 6, 2021

Top 20 Best Practices For Writing Better Automation Test Code

Programming Language Wise: Follow Programming Language Guidelines( method name-getPayload(), class name- APIEndpoints, package name-com.testingsumo.backend.tests, variable name-authToken) Follow Oops Concepts Wherever Possible- Abstraction(base classes), Inheritance(multiple implementations of same things/multiple inheritances), Polymorphism(many forms with something different), Data Hiding(hide unnecessary/sensitive info), Encapsulation(Bind small entities into a single large entity) Reduce code duplication (think before writing new code, can I use/make changes in existing code?) Increase code reusability  Make […]